The Nissan Diesel Big Thumb (Japanese: 日産ディーゼル・ビッグサム) is a heavy-duty commercial vehicle that was produced by the Japanese manufacturer Nissan Diesel (now UD Trucks) and sold between 1990 and 2014, although Japanese sales ended in 2005, a few months after it had been replaced by the Nissan Diesel Quon. The Chevrolet big-block engine is a series of large-displacement, naturally-aspirated, 90°, overhead valve, gasoline-powered, V8 engines that was developed and have been produced by the Chevrolet Division of General Motors from the late 1950s until present. The WorkStar is commonly custom-built, and has many different layouts. All models are available as 4x2, [a] the 7300-7500 have all-wheel drive 4x4 models. The 7400-7600 are available with both 6x4 and 6x6 tandems, and the 7600 can have an unusual 8x6 layout, with a three driven axle "tridem".

Chassis of an 8×8 vehicle. Eight-wheel drive, often notated as 8WD or 8×8, is a drivetrain configuration that allows all eight wheels of an eight-wheeled vehicle to be drive wheels simultaneously.

Jumbo frames have payloads greater than 1500 bytes. In computer networking, jumbo frames are Ethernet frames with more than 1500 bytes of payload, the limit set by the IEEE 802.3 standard. [1] The payload limit for jumbo frames is variable: while 9000 bytes is the most commonly used limit, smaller and larger limits exist.
